HOME
LIVE SCORES
NETWORK
ADD ONS
GO LIVE
MORE
STORE
JOBS
CONTACT US
84
Matches
0
Upcoming
52
Won
31
Lost
Tie
Drawn
1
NR
62.7%
Win
38
Toss Won
32
Bat First
6
Field First